Tara Reid Debunks Eating Disorder Rumors, Billy Bush Faces Criticism for Body Shaming

Actress Tara Reid vehemently rejects speculation about eating disorders, calling out skinny-shaming as a form of bullying, while host Billy Bush draws flak for calling her "too skinny" during an interview.

  • Actress Tara Reid has firmly denied rumors of an eating disorder in a series of interviews, emphasizing that she loves food and rejecting the labels of 'anorexic' and 'bulimic'.
  • Reid blasted host Billy Bush for making comments about her weight during an interview, accusing him of skinny-shaming, shortly after she had debunked speculation about her having an eating disorder.
  • Reid, who has been in the public eye since the early 2000s, stated that her body has been a topic of discussion throughout her career and argues that criticism regarding weight - whether underweight or overweight - constitutes as bullying.
  • The actress stressed that she has remained thin throughout her life due to having a high metabolism, and has always rejected and corrected false assumptions about her health.
  • Reid expressed appreciation for the support she received from fans during her recent appearance on 'Special Forces: World's Toughest Test', where she hoped to prove her mental and inner strength and inform the public about their body shaming behavior.
